C语言
小颖同学要加油哦
这个作者很懒,什么都没留下…
展开
-
头文件#include<algorithm>中的next_permutation()和prev_permutation()库函数的用法
next_permutation()和prev_permutation()是对当前的数组进行排列组合。 1、使用方法 next_permutation()和prev_permutation()括号中有两个参数,第一是数组的开始,第二个是数组的结束。 列:next_permutation(a,a+n)(n为数组的长度) 2、使用的范围 可以用于数字数组的排序,也可以用于字符数组的排序 3、涵义 next_permutation():排列组合的结果要比当前数组大,比下次排列组合的结果要小原创 2022-01-16 15:17:35 · 571 阅读 · 0 评论 -
C/C++ 素数筛选法,快速筛选出素数
素数筛选法 定义数组用来表示是否为素数:1为素数,2不为素数,开始全部初始化为1 将2的倍数全部设置为非素数 再将3,4,5…的倍数设置为非素数 这样将整个数组中的数的素数设置为1,非素数设置为0 1 2 3 4 5 6 7 8 9 10 1原创 2022-01-04 18:52:45 · 1354 阅读 · 0 评论 -
C++/C stack栈,set集和,queue队列的基本操作
一、Set集合 set可以自动去重和排序(当向一个set集和中插入元素时,它可以自动的去掉重复的元素,并且自动排序) set的基本操作 1、s.insert()插入元素 2、s.begin()头元素 3、s.end()尾元素 4、s.erase()删除某个元素 5、s.size()集和的大小 #include<iostream> #include<stack> #include<set> using namespace std; int ma..原创 2022-01-02 18:49:51 · 949 阅读 · 0 评论